Let’s do this. Let’s change the world. The Director, Patient Access & Services, is a key leadership role responsible for orchestrating the end-to-end strategy and execution of Amgen’s patient access.
This role provides comprehensive leadership for field-based access and services teams, strategic vendor partnerships, and cross-functional alignment with internal stakeholders including Commercial, Patient Services, Trade & Distribution, Market Access, and Sales. This leader will serve as a critical connector across Brand Market Access and Patient Services to ensure uninterrupted patient access to therapy, optimal provider experience, and compliance with access and reimbursement processes.
- Foster a culture of accountability, excellence, and inclusivity.
- Oversee hiring, onboarding, training, performance management, and succession planning.
- Ensure competencies in field-based reimbursement, buy-and-bill, patient onboarding, case management, and strategic account leadership.
- Drive the national patient access strategy across specialty medications.
- Align and oversee operations in partnership with cross-functional stakeholders.
- Ensure rapid and seamless patient onboarding, benefit verification, prior authorization support, denials/appeals resolution, and affordability assistance.
- Partner with Brand Planning, Sales, Medical Affairs, and Trade to ensure aligned communication and tactical coordination.
- Serve as the Lead representing access priorities in brand planning and execution.
- Align with Field Sales leadership to streamline pull-through initiatives and provide insights to optimize provider engagement.
- Maintain oversight of all patient services KPIs, including speed-to-therapy, time-to-fill, adherence, and hub/SP operational metrics.
- Report on trends in reimbursement, provider readiness, patient adjudication status, and impact of open enrollment efforts.
- Provide insights and recommendations to senior leadership based on real-time field data, vendor performance, and operational risks.
We are all different, yet we all use our unique contributions to serve patients. The professional we seek will come with these qualifications.
Doctorate degree and 4 years of Access and Reimbursement experience
Master’s degree and 7 years of Access and Reimbursement experience
Bachelor’s degree and 9 years of Access and Reimbursement experience
- MBA or advanced degree preferred in Health Administration, Public Health, Business, or related field.
- 12 years of progressive experience in biopharmaceuticals, with 6 years in leadership roles across Patient Services, Market Access, or Field Reimbursement.
- Minimum 8 years of experience supporting infused or ultra-rare/orphan therapies.
- Demonstrated success in leading cross-functional teams, external vendor management, and field-based access initiatives.
- Deep understanding of provider billing, buy-and-bill reimbursement models, patient affordability programs, and access technologies.
- Proven experience influencing access strategies across the commercial and medical landscape.
- Excellent communication, stakeholder alignment, project management, and analytical capabilities.
- Travel up to 50–70%, including site/vendor visits, national meetings, and field ride-alongs.
